
Snack Bar All-Dressed Cheeseburger
with ranch sauce, mustard, pickle and sweet potato fries
Ingredients
- Ground Beef
- Brioche Burger Buns
- Sour Cream
- Dill Pickles
- Mustard
- Slice cheddar
- Sweet Potato(es)
- Romaine Lettuce Heart(s)
- Tomato(es)
- Spice Mix
Necessary elements
Pan, Spatula, Bowls, Sheet pan
1. Turn oven on to 425°F. Slice sweet potatoes into 1/2 inch fries.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Toss fries on baking sheet with 1 tbsp. oil, and salt and pepper to taste. Bake for 2530 minutes or until golden and crisp. Taste and adjust seasoning with salt.
2. Slice tomato into 1/2 inch rounds. Tear up a few lettuce leaves. Thinly slice pickle.
3. In a small bowl, combine sour cream, 1 tbsp. water and spice mix to taste. Add more water 1 tsp. at a time until desired consistency is reached.
4. Pat dry ground beef. Season well with salt and pepper. Combine using clean hands and form into two 1/2 inch thick patties. Wash hands with hot, soapy water. Heat 1 tbsp. oil in a medium skillet over medium heat. Use a spatula to flatten patties and cook for 45 minutes per side. Turn off heat, place cheddar slices on top of patties, and cover with a lid or foil. Let sit for 2 minutes until cheese had melted and burgers have reached an internal temperature of 165°F.
5. Place buns cut side facing up directly on the rack in the centre of the oven. Toast buns for 23 minutes or to taste. Spread burger sauce and mustard onto buns. Top with with burger patties, tomato, pickle, and lettuce. Divide burgers and sweet potato fries onto serving plates. Enjoy!
